MBBS Curriculum and Course Duration

The MBBS program in Iran typically spans 6 years, divided into:

  • 1 Year of Pre-clinical Studies – Foundation in basic sciences like biology, anatomy, and biochemistry.

  • 4 Years of Clinical and Para-clinical Studies – Subjects include pathology, microbiology, pharmacology, internal medicine, surgery, pediatrics, and gynecology.

  • 1 Year of Clinical Internship – Hands-on training under supervision in university-affiliated hospitals.

The academic curriculum is research-focused, and students are encouraged to engage in seminars, presentations, case studies, and clinical rounds early in the program. This helps develop both technical and communication skills, making them better prepared for exams like FMGE, NEXT, USMLE, and PLAB.

Eligibility Criteria for Indian Students

Indian students must meet the following eligibility requirements to study MBBS in Iran:

  • Age: Minimum 17 years old by 31st December of the admission year.

  • Education: 10+2 with Physics, Chemistry, and Biology; minimum 50% marks for General category and 40% for Reserved.

  • NEET Qualification: Mandatory for Indian students under NMC regulations.

  • Passport: A valid passport with at least one year validity.

Unlike India, Iran does not conduct any separate entrance exam for admission. Seats are offered on a first-come, first-served basis based on eligibility and academic performance.

Cost of Studying MBBS in Iran

Studying MBBS in Iran is cost-effective compared to India and many European countries. Here's a breakdown:

Expense CategoryEstimated Cost per Year (INR)
Tuition Fees₹3 – ₹4 Lakhs
Hostel Accommodation₹50,000 – ₹80,000
Food and Living Costs₹70,000 – ₹1,00,000
Insurance Visa₹15,000 – ₹20,000
One-Time Costs (Books, Flight)₹80,000 – ₹1,00,000

Total 6-Year Estimated Cost: ₹22 – ₹28 Lakhs (including all expenses)

This is significantly lower than MBBS programs in India’s private colleges (₹60+ Lakhs) or in countries like the USA, UK, or Australia.
